What does it look like when someone deletes their Instagram account?
When a user decides to delete their Instagram account, there are a few steps involved in the process. Here’s what it looks like from a user’s perspective:
1. Open Instagram: The user starts by opening the Instagram app on their mobile device or visiting the Instagram website on their computer.
2. Navigate to Settings: Within the app or website, they need to locate the "Settings" menu. On the app, this is usually found by tapping on the profile icon in the bottom right corner, then tapping on the three horizontal lines in the top right corner and selecting "Settings." On the website, the user can find the settings menu by clicking on their profile picture in the top right corner and selecting "Settings" from the drop-down menu.
3. Access Account Settings: Within the settings menu, the user needs to find and select the "Account" option. This will take them to a page where they can manage various aspects of their account.
4. Delete Account: On the account settings page, the user should look for the option to "Delete Account." This option might be located under a sub-menu or towards the bottom of the page. They will then be prompted to provide a reason for deleting their account.
5. Confirm Account Deletion: After selecting the option to delete their account, Instagram will display a confirmation message along with some information regarding the implications of deletion, such as the permanent loss of photos, videos, followers, and messages. The user will need to re-enter their account password to proceed.
6. Account Deletion Processed: Once the user confirms the deletion, their Instagram account will be deactivated immediately. However, Instagram retains the user’s data for a certain period of time in case they change their mind and want to reactivate their account. After a specific duration, typically around 30 days, the user’s account and associated data will be permanently deleted from Instagram’s servers.
7. Reactivation Window: If the user decides to reactivate their account within the specified time frame, they can do so by simply logging back in using their previous credentials. However, once the reactivation window expires, the user will no longer have the option to restore their account or any of its associated data.
It’s worth noting that the detailed steps and options may vary slightly depending on the specific version of the Instagram app or website being used. However, the general process remains similar across platforms.

How do you know if someone blocked you on Instagram or deleted their account?
As a tech blogger, I can share with you some methods to determine if someone has blocked you on Instagram or deleted their account. These methods are based on the current knowledge and practices in 2023:
1. Search for the user: If you suspect someone has blocked you on Instagram, one way to confirm is by searching for their profile. If the user’s profile doesn’t appear in your search results, it could indicate that they have either blocked you or deleted their account. However, it’s important to consider that the user might have changed their username or made their account private, which could also affect the search results.
2. Check previous conversations: If you had previous conversations with the user in Instagram Direct Messages, you can review the conversation thread. If their profile picture, username, or messages appear as ‘Instagrammer’ or ‘User Not Found,’ it suggests that they have either blocked you or deleted their account. However, this method may not provide conclusive evidence as the user could have archived the conversation or deactivated their account temporarily.
3. Use a different account or device: Another approach is to log in to Instagram using a different account or device and search for the suspected user. If you can find their profile or view their content from another account or device, it implies that they blocked your original account specifically.
4. Ask a mutual friend: If you have a mutual friend with the suspected user, you can ask them if they can access the person’s profile or see their activity. If your mutual friend can view the user’s profile while you cannot, it indicates that you might have been blocked.
5. Observe changes in interactions: If the user’s account is public, you can check if their posts, comments, or likes appear on your feed or other users’ feeds. If you notice a sudden absence of their activities on your Instagram, it could indicate that they have blocked you or deleted their account.
It’s important to note that these methods may help indicate if someone has blocked you or deleted their account on Instagram, but they are not foolproof.
